单词 rosy
释义 rosy
I. \ˈrōzē, -zi\ adjective
(-er/-est)
Etymology: Middle English, from rose (II) + -y
1.
 a.
  (1) : of the color rose
  (2) : having a rose-colored complexion : healthy, blooming
  (3) : suffused with blushes : blushing
 b. : perfumed with or as if with roses
 c. obsolete : abounding in or adorned with roses
2. : characterized by or tending to promote optimism
 < the individual episodes are uneven in quality, but all are enveloped in a rosy romanticism — John Barkham >
 < the rosy era when men thought physical science would soon make Earth so pleasant that Heaven would no longer be desired — Webb Garrison >
 < big businessmen made their usual yearly forecasts, all of them rosy — T.W.Arnold >
— often used in combination
 < rosy-cheeked >
 < rosy-fingered >
II. transitive verb
(-ed/-ing/-es)
: to make rosy : rose
